DUBAI // An accident between "many cars" has caused traffic on Sheikh Zayed Road to drop to a standstill.

The incident, around the Ibn Battuta mall area, heading towards Jebel Ali, caused tailbacks for commuters around 8.20am this morning.

"An accident has been reported on Sheikh Zayed road between many cars opposite bin Batota station towards Abu Dhabi," according to a Tweet from Dubai Police.

Emergency crews were on the scene. Police were trying to control traffic flow as paramedics treated the injured.

At around 8.30am, one car was in the second lane and a second, silver-coloured car was severely damaged near the central reservation.

A spokesman was not immediately available for clarification.
